That little black box with the writing and diagram on it is a relay, which is an electrically operated switch. It can be used to isolate the main negative connection to the battery, to definitely cut off the connection and stop all current drains from the battery, for example during storage. However you can disconnect the thick black cable instead, that will have the same effect.

There is some procedure I'm never quite sure of, with the ignition key, to cut off the power using this relay. Others have described it before on here, not sure where exactly.
